Transaction e5c384361a8c6c166a30611dc2f2465d7946841e53667aabe085f77e15d80ac0

1 Input
2 Outputs
  • e5c384361a8c6c166a30611dc2f2465d7946841e53667aabe085f77e15d80ac0:0
  • value  12427519
    address  3Pukaro1uLTDGykVJWTraFxeCTF3oe4VnN
  • e5c384361a8c6c166a30611dc2f2465d7946841e53667aabe085f77e15d80ac0:1
  • value  1327174996
    address  33NZVMEpS5AE6dFnFcyFRNE6UbhBmSLRBU